Here are the 5 high-performance habits that got me back on track and that YOU need to start right now:

1?? Win the First 30 Minutes of Your Day

Most people wake up and immediately check emails, social media, or Slack. Don’t.

Instead, move your body, hydrate, and take control before the world pulls you in 10 different directions.

2?? The "Too Busy" Workout Rule

You don’t need 90-minute gym sessions.

If you can find 30 minutes, 3x a week, you can get in shape. (Yes, even at home. Even with just dumbbells.)

3?? Work, But Don’t Sit There All Day Like a Zombie

If you sit all day, you’ll feel like garbage.

Set a reminder: every 50 minutes, stand up and move for 5.

Walk while on calls.

Stretch between meetings.

This one thing alone will boost your energy like crazy.

4?? The "CEO Diet" That Won’t Make You Fat

Stop kidding yourself with ‘just one more snack.’

Follow this:

? Stick to high-protein meals.

? Eat like an athlete, not a stressed-out executive.

? If you’re constantly eating restaurant food, get strategic (protein first, avoid liquid calories, be smart with portions).

5?? The "Weekend Trap" Escape Plan

You work your ass off all week, so by Friday, you’re done_._

You hit the pub. You overeat. You sleep in.

Then Monday hits, and you feel like garbage again. Repeat cycle.

Instead:

? Keep some structure on weekends (move your body, eat decent meals).

? Have one planned indulgence, not a 48-hour binge.

? Remember: high-performance isn’t a Monday-Friday job.
